Fees & Services:
Forensic Document Examinations:
The fee depends on the amount of questioned material (example: one questioned signature on a Will). Text or call me with a brief description of your case and I will reply. I will need a group of comparison samples for suspected forgery cases.
For payments, I accept major credit cards or Venmo. After the documents and payment have been received, my turnaround time is typically 2-5 business days. My fee includes a letter of opinion which is usually 11-15 pages in length. The letter serves as evidence in court.
Court Appearances and Depositions:
Standard rate for expert witnesses. The court fee is due after the date is set. Most of my court-bound cases settle prior to litigation. If testimony is needed, travel expenses will apply outside of Las Vegas, NV. Zoom testimony is an option.
